Career progression path

1FIRST STEPJunior Information ArchitectIn this entry-level role, you will assist in developing information structures and conducting user research under the guidance of senior architects. You will gain hands-on experience in creating wireframes and sitemaps.£30,000 - £40,000
2GAINING EXPERIENCEMid-level Information ArchitectAs a mid-level Information Architect, you will take on more responsibility, leading projects and collaborating with cross-functional teams to enhance user experiences through effective information design.£45,000 - £60,000
3PEAK CAREERSenior Information ArchitectIn this peak career role, you will oversee the information architecture strategy for large-scale projects, mentor junior staff, and ensure that the organisation's information systems are aligned with business goals.£75,000+
